♠️ It’s Fast
No long setup. No 30-minute rounds. A full game of Euchre typically lasts just 15–20 minutes. Each hand has only five tricks. It moves quickly, but it’s not chaotic — the pacing is perfect.

♥️ It’s Strategic
Euchre is easy to learn but tough to master. With only 24 cards in play (9s through Aces), you’re working with limited information, reading your opponents, and making bold calls — like declaring trump or going alone — with just a handful of cards. It’s the kind of game that rewards cleverness over memorization.

♦️ It’s Social
You don’t sit around quietly hoping for your turn. Euchre is played in teams of two, and partners rotate often in casual formats (like ours). That means you’re always meeting new people, switching tables, and having real conversations — over laughs, drinks, and just enough competition to keep it interesting.
